Foreign Policy Analysis (FPA)

Foreign Policy Analysis (FPA) is the study of how countries decide and manage their actions in international relations. It examines the decision-making processes, influential individuals, government structures, and broader factors like culture and international context that shape a nation's foreign policy. Essentially, FPA seeks to understand why countries act the way they do on the global stage, helping us predict and interpret international behaviors more accurately.
